An impressive victory for the Dryden Ice Dogs.
The Dogs won in convincing fashion 5-2 in Iron Range Friday.
Thomas Greene led the effort with 2-goals.
Bryce Maggrah, Tyson Holder and Len Pelletier added singles.
Dean Shepherdson made 25-saves in his first game for the Ice Dogs.
Dryden is back on the ice Saturday against the Wisconsin Wilderness.
The Dogs need one more win for 300 in franchise history.
